Apple AirPods Pro 2 achieved a SoundScore of 3.56/5 and a SoundGrade of B in HearAdvisor lab testing. It ranked #27 of 61 OTC Hearing Aid devices tested. The OTC Hearing Aid category average SoundScore was 3.47/5.

7
3.1BELOW AVERAGE

The Eargo 7 achieved a SoundGrade of B and ranked in the top 59% in the OTC Hearing Aid category. While this places it in the upper half of OTC devices tested, its overall sound score of 3.09/5 falls below the category average of 3.43, reflecting weaknesses in noise handling and feedback performance.

Active Noise Cancellation (ANC)Active Noise Cancellation (ANC)ANC is different than typical hearing aid noise reduction in that it reduces both steady state and dynamic background noise using sound wave inversion.
Yes
No
Active occlusion cancellation (AOC)Active occlusion cancellation (AOC)A microphone measures the sound of your own voice inside your ear canal and cancels the sound using phase inversion. This reduces the boominess that often occurs with closed-canal hearing aids.
Yes
No
DirectionalityDirectionalityDepending on the types and number of microphones a hearing aid has, the hearing aid may be able to boost sounds from specific directions (by reducing sounds from other directions). This can be helpful to focus on a speaker directly in front of the hearing aid user, as well as to give the user information about where different sounds are coming from.
